WebCooking Instructions. Core, peel, and slice apples. Add apples and water to pot and cook over medium-high heat, stirring occasionally so apples don't burn. Cook until apples are soft (about 5-20 minutes). Remove pot for heat. If you like chunky applesauce, mash apples with a potato masher. WebOct 14, 2024 · 4. Spice It Up . WebJul 18, 2024 · Cook over med-low heat until apples are soft. Once apples are soft, puree using a food processor, food mill, or immersion blender. Return puree to saucepan. Add sugar to taste, if desired. Bring applesauce to a boil, stirring to prevent sticking. If canning: Fill hot, sterile jars. Leave 1/2" headspace.
